What is the best way to clean and maintain the upholstered surfaces?
Based on our expertise with performance fabrics, we recommend dusting the headboard regularly with a soft cloth and vacuuming with an upholstery attachment to remove surface dust. For minor stains, our care guide recommends lightly applying a mixture of mild soap and warm water with a clean rag. It is important to avoid harsh chemicals, as they can damage the fabric's finish and color.

Do I need to use a box spring with this metal frame and upholstered rail system?
To ensure the longevity of your mattress and maintain its structural integrity, a foundation or box spring is required. The included metal frame and upholstered rails are designed to house a standard foundation, which provides the flat, sturdy surface necessary to prevent your mattress from warping or sagging over time.

What is the primary benefit of choosing a California King bed over a standard King?
A California King bed is specifically designed for taller individuals, as it offers four inches of additional length compared to a standard King. This extra depth (89 inches) ensures that even sleepers over six feet tall can rest comfortably without their feet hanging off the edge. While it is slightly narrower than a standard King, this profile makes it an ideal fit for long, narrow bedrooms where floor space must be managed carefully.
